Sombrero Galaxy M104

Hi all, heres an image I took of M104 tonight. All the neighbours were out so I had a lovely dark area, I just had to time the images to beat the rising Moon.

Imaging consisted of
60 in Lum @ 30 seconds each.
20 each of RGB @ 30 seconds each.

Imaged in Envisage
Tracked in Alt/Az with Star Atlas Pro
Processed with MaximDL

Edit: I've had a bit more sleep now and processed it again with clearer eyes this should be a lot better.
